Hillcrest fell victim to Canyon Springs and their airtight pitching crew on Wednesday. They fell just short of the Cougars by a score of 2-0. Having soared to a lofty 12 runs in the game before, the Trojans' shutout was a dramatic turnaround.
Ashley James sp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ered only one earned (and one unearned) run on two hits and racked up 15 Ks.
At the plate, Hillcrest saw five different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Sierra Siracusa, who went 1-for-2 with one stolen base.
Hillcrest's defeat dropped their record down to 13-6. As for Canyon Springs, they are on a roll lately: they've won five of their last six games. That's provided a nice bump to their 10-12 record this season.
Hillcrest didn't take long to hit the field again: they've already played their next matchup, a 2-1 win against Paloma Valley on the 24th. As for Canyon Springs, they also wasted no time getting back out on the field and have already played their next contest, an 11-4 loss against Hemet on the 24th.
